- 30% merchandise discountSummary: This position is responsible
for the proper handling of all HR field issues for all LOBs while
working in collaborative efforts with Loss Prevention & Operations.
Work in a collaborative effort with the Regional Sales Directors,
District Sales Managers, Operations Department and Asset
Management.Essential Duties and Responsibilities: include the
following. Other duties may be assigned.
- Responsible for supporting Field Operations management in
interviewing and assessment of Seasonal DSM's/Zone Managers/DSM's
and store management candidates. Work with DSM/RSD to understand
the required skills for each opening.
- Assess developmental needs and identify training opportunities
as well as facilitate company training programs for skill
enhancement in order to ensure that training and development
programs are delivered consistently.
- Develop recruiting strategies and staffing plans for store
management positions within the region/zone. Focus on training
others in recruitment skills and assist with hands-on recruitment
as needed within the region/zone. Assist with hands on recruitment
as needed within the region/zone especially with Store Manager
openings.
- Partner with RSD and DSM on other HR issues as needed with
direction from DVP of Field Human Resources.
- Ensure consistency of corporate culture and store standards
within the region/zone.
- Ensure the strict adherence to employment law/equal opportunity
guidelines and regulations, local as well as federal guidelines
within the region/zone.
- Provide guidance and recommendations to Home Office as well as
field and store personnel on issues such as staffing and
recruitment, employment law, salary administration and current
company policy, LOA, Worker Compensation and Safety.
- Manage Human Resources processes that support the overall
